Creative Commons License

Articles published in OnBoard Knowledge Journal will be distributed under the Creative Commons Attribution-NonCommercial-NoDerivatives 4.0 International License (CC BY-NC-ND 4.0), unless stated otherwise.

This license allows users to:

  • Share: copy and redistribute the material in any medium or format.

Under the following conditions:

  • Attribution: credit must be given to the authors and OnBoard Knowledge Journal as the original source, provide a link to the license, and indicate if changes were made.
  • Non-commercial: the material may not be used for commercial purposes.
  • No Derivatives: if the material is remixed, transformed, or built upon, it cannot be redistributed in a modified form.
